Nathan Fillion returns in 'Justice League: Doom'

Tim Daly and Kevin Conroy - the long-time voices of Superman and Batman - will also return for the new feature, reports TV Guide.
Michael Rosenbaum, Susan Eisenberg and Carl Lumbly will also reprise their roles as The Flash, Wonder Woman and Martian Manhunter.
Justice League: Doom, which was announced at WonderCon, is based on Mark Waid, Howard Porter and Drew Geraci's 2000 JLA story arc 'Tower of Babel'.
The story focuses on an apparent betrayal by Batman, whose secret files on the weaknesses of the Justice League fall into their enemies' hands.
Conroy, Rosenbaum, Eisenberg and Lumbly all featured in the Justice League Unlimited animated series. Rosenbaum also played Lex Luthor in Smallville.
Justice League: Doom was executive produced by Bruce Timm and directed by Lauren Montgomery.
It is the final piece of work by writer and producer Dwayne McDuffie, who died on February 22.
The Justice League: Doom trailer will debut at New York Comic Con on October 14.
